技术博客
深入探索Cusdis:轻量级评论系统的隐私保护与前端集成

深入探索Cusdis:轻量级评论系统的隐私保护与前端集成

作者: 万维易源
2024-10-08
Cusdis评论隐私保护轻量级系统前端集成
### 摘要 Cusdis是一款轻量级的评论系统,压缩后的文件大小仅约5kb,特别适合对隐私保护有高要求的用户。该系统不仅易于与React、Vue等现代前端框架集成,同时也支持多种博客平台的无缝对接。更重要的是,Cusdis提供了直观的后台管理界面,使得用户能够轻松管理所有的评论内容。 ### 关键词 Cusdis评论,隐私保护,轻量级系统,前端集成,代码示例 ## 一、Cusdis评论系统的核心特性与应用 ### 1.1 Cusdis评论系统的概述与特点 Cusdis,作为一款新兴的评论插件,以其轻巧的体积和高效的性能赢得了众多开发者的青睐。压缩后的文件大小仅约5kb,这使得它能够在不影响网站加载速度的前提下,为用户提供流畅的互动体验。Cusdis的设计理念强调了“少即是多”,通过去除不必要的功能,专注于核心的评论功能,从而实现了极致的轻量化。不仅如此,Cusdis还特别注重用户的隐私安全,确保每一位使用者的信息都能够得到妥善保护。 ### 1.2 Cusdis的隐私保护机制详解 在当今互联网时代,个人隐私保护成为了不可忽视的重要议题。Cusdis深知这一点,在设计之初便将用户隐私置于首位。它采用了先进的加密技术来存储用户数据,并且承诺不会收集任何非必要的个人信息。此外,Cusdis允许用户自行选择是否公开其评论历史记录,给予用户最大程度上的控制权。这种以人为本的设计理念,让Cusdis成为了那些重视隐私保护人士的理想选择。 ### 1.3 Cusdis与前端框架的集成方法 对于前端开发者而言,Cusdis的另一个亮点在于其出色的兼容性。无论是React还是Vue这样的主流前端框架,Cusdis都能实现无缝对接。通过简单的API调用,开发者可以轻松地将Cusdis集成到现有的项目中,无需担心复杂的配置过程。更重要的是,Cusdis提供了详尽的文档和支持,即便是初学者也能快速上手,享受到高效开发的乐趣。 ### 1.4 Cusdis评论系统的安装与配置 安装Cusdis的过程异常简便。首先,访问Cusdis官网下载最新版本的安装包;接着,按照指引完成基本设置,包括站点信息的填写以及API密钥的获取;最后,将生成的代码片段复制粘贴到网站相应位置即可。整个流程清晰明了,即使是不具备深厚技术背景的用户也能独立完成。一旦安装完毕,Cusdis即刻生效,为网站增添活力。 ### 1.5 Cusdis后台管理界面的使用技巧 为了方便用户管理评论内容,Cusdis特别设计了一套直观易用的后台管理系统。在这里,管理员不仅可以查看所有评论,还能对其进行审核、回复甚至删除等操作。值得一提的是,Cusdis还支持批量管理功能,极大地提高了工作效率。此外,通过灵活的筛选条件,用户可以快速定位特定评论,实现精准管理。 ### 1.6 Cusdis评论系统的自定义与扩展 尽管Cusdis本身已经非常完善,但它仍然留有足够的空间供用户根据需求进行个性化定制。无论是外观样式还是功能模块,都可以通过简单的配置实现调整。对于有更高需求的开发者来说,Cusdis开放了API接口,允许第三方应用接入,进一步丰富了其功能性和应用场景。这种开放包容的态度,使得Cusdis能够不断进化,满足不同用户群体的需求。 ### 1.7 Cusdis评论系统的安全性分析 安全性是评价任何一款软件产品时不可或缺的标准之一。Cusdis在这方面同样表现优异。除了前文提到的隐私保护措施外,Cusdis还采取了一系列技术手段来防范恶意攻击,比如自动过滤垃圾评论、限制IP地址的评论频率等。这些措施有效保障了平台的安全稳定运行,让用户可以放心地享受交流的乐趣。 ## 二、Cusdis在前端集成中的实战应用 ### 2.1 React与Cusdis的集成实践 在React项目中集成Cusdis,不仅能够显著提升用户体验,还能简化开发流程。首先,开发者需要访问Cusdis官方网站下载相应的安装包,并按照官方文档完成基础设置。接下来,通过引入Cusdis提供的SDK,可以在React组件中轻松添加评论功能。例如,可以通过`<script>`标签直接引入Cusdis的JS文件,或者使用npm/yarn将其作为一个依赖项添加到项目中。在React组件内部,利用生命周期方法如`componentDidMount()`来初始化Cusdis实例,并绑定到DOM元素上。这种方式不仅简单快捷,而且能够充分利用React的状态管理和事件处理机制,实现高度动态化的评论交互效果。 ### 2.2 Vue与Cusdis的集成实践 对于Vue开发者而言,将Cusdis集成到项目中同样是轻而易举的事。首先,确保已从Cusdis官网获取最新的安装包,并完成基本的配置步骤。之后,在Vue组件中,可以通过全局注册的方式引入Cusdis的脚本文件。具体来说,可以在`main.js`文件中添加Cusdis的JS链接,这样在整个应用范围内就都可以使用Cusdis的功能了。此外,在需要显示评论的地方,只需调用Cusdis提供的API接口即可。Vue的响应式原理使得评论区域能够实时更新,为用户提供流畅的互动体验。同时,借助Vue的组件化优势,可以轻松实现评论功能的复用与维护。 ### 2.3 Cusdis在静态网站中的使用案例 即使是在没有服务器端支持的纯静态网站上,Cusdis也能发挥其独特的优势。由于Cusdis本身体积小巧,仅为5kb左右,因此非常适合部署在任何类型的网站上,不会增加额外的加载负担。在实际应用中,只需要在HTML页面中插入几行简单的JavaScript代码,即可激活Cusdis的所有功能。这对于那些希望为用户提供评论功能但又受限于技术条件或成本考虑的网站来说,无疑是一个理想的选择。通过这种方式,即使是小型博客或个人主页,也能拥有专业级别的评论系统,增强社区互动性。 ### 2.4 Cusdis评论系统的性能优化策略 为了确保Cusdis在各种环境下的高效运行,开发者可以采取一系列优化措施。首先,利用CDN服务分发Cusdis的资源文件,减少因网络延迟导致的加载时间。其次,通过对评论数据进行合理的缓存处理,避免频繁请求数据库,提高系统响应速度。此外,还可以通过异步加载技术,将评论组件延迟加载至页面完全渲染完成后,从而不影响首屏内容的展示。这些策略不仅有助于提升用户体验,还能降低服务器压力,保证系统的稳定运行。 ### 2.5 Cusdis评论系统的代码示例解析 为了让读者更好地理解如何使用Cusdis,这里提供一个简单的代码示例。假设我们想要在一个基于React的应用中添加Cusdis评论功能,可以这样做: ```jsx import React, { Component } from 'react'; class CommentSection extends Component { componentDidMount() { // 初始化Cusdis window.Cusdis.init({ appid: 'your-app-id', host: 'your-website-url', path: window.location.pathname, // 其他配置选项... }); } render() { return ( <div id="cusdis_thread"></div> ); } } export default CommentSection; ``` 上述代码展示了如何在React组件生命周期方法中初始化Cusdis实例,并指定相关的配置参数。通过这种方式,可以确保评论功能与页面其他元素同步加载,提供一致的用户体验。 ### 2.6 Cusdis评论系统的错误处理与调试 在开发过程中,难免会遇到各种问题。针对Cusdis可能出现的错误,开发者应具备一定的调试能力。当遇到加载失败或评论无法正常显示的情况时,首先检查网络请求是否成功发送,确认Cusdis的API地址及参数设置无误。其次,利用浏览器的开发者工具查看控制台输出,查找可能存在的JavaScript错误或警告信息。如果问题依旧无法解决,可以尝试查阅官方文档或社区论坛,寻求更详细的解决方案。通过这些步骤,通常能够快速定位并修复问题,确保Cusdis的顺利运行。 ### 2.7 Cusdis评论系统的未来展望 随着互联网技术的不断发展,用户对于隐私保护和个人信息安全的关注度越来越高。作为一款始终将用户隐私放在首位的产品,Cusdis无疑走在了行业前列。未来,Cusdis将继续致力于技术创新,进一步优化其核心功能,同时探索更多应用场景。例如,通过引入AI技术提升评论质量,或是开发移动端专用版本以适应移动优先的趋势。无论技术如何演变,Cusdis都将坚守初心,为用户提供更加安全、便捷的评论体验。 ## 三、总结 综上所述,Cusdis凭借其轻量级设计、卓越的隐私保护机制以及强大的前端集成能力,在众多评论系统中脱颖而出。它不仅能够有效提升网站的互动性,还能确保用户数据的安全与隐私。无论是对于开发者还是普通用户而言,Cusdis都提供了简单易用且功能全面的解决方案。通过详实的代码示例与详细的配置指南,即使是初学者也能快速掌握其使用方法。展望未来,Cusdis将持续创新,不断拓展其功能边界,致力于为用户提供更加优质的服务体验。
加载文章中...